Nacomi Light It Up Vitamin C Serum 15% has a lower comedogenic rating, making it the safer pick for acne-prone skin. Nacomi Light It Up Vitamin C Serum 15% scores lower on irritancy, which may suit sensitive skin better. Both products share 5 ingredients in common. M. Asam Vitamin C Lemon 15% Serum Intense has 41 unique ingredients while Nacomi Light It Up Vitamin C Serum 15% has 7.
